About this tag
The missing tab tag covers user-reported issues where a specific tab is absent from a Windows dialog or interface. Common examples include the Sharing tab missing in folder properties on Windows Server 2008, the DirectX tab absent in dxdiag on Windows 7, and the ReadyBoost tab missing from USB drive properties. Another scenario involves Internet Explorer 11 on Windows 7 opening a blank tab instead of a new page. These problems often stem from configuration errors, disabled services, or system differences between Windows versions. Troubleshooting typically involves checking service status, registry settings, or group policies. The tag aggregates discussions seeking solutions for these missing tab anomalies.
